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
070 924898 3678960535
60202670 2718149952
60202670 2718149952
31379709 390318 157284156
All about undefined
Interested in learning more?
60202670 2718149952
31379709 390318 157284156
See more
825 89341
2605 16390408 309262 528
See more
062775 133657
942723 501264577 68331 90427387
See more